This dynamic list of continually updated resources relevant to cultural diversity is currently available at the Health Sciences Library of NYMC. It was developed to support the School of Medicine's fourth year elective entitled "Multiculturalism in Clinical Practice" under the course director's leadership of Gladys Ayala, M.D., Associate Dean for Student and Minority Affairs. It serves as a spring broad to facilitate culturally competent health care to different patient populations. It also may serve a wider audience of health professionals. When searching the online catalog (http://library.nymc.edu) the terms Cultural Diversity and Cross-Cultural Comparison may be used to retrieve relevant sources. |
